Download and install the appropriate rpms for these two packages:
http://rpm.pbone.net/index.php3?stat=3&search=qscintilla&srodzaj=3
http://rpm.pbone.net/index.php3?stat=3&search=PyQt-qscintilla&srodzaj=3
You'll also need sip and qt, but these are most likely already
installed. If not, Googling for, say 'sip rpm' will be left as an
excercise ;)
python install.py (as root)
Total time: about 5 minutes
